The Gables is a Grade II listed building in the Huntingdonshire local planning authority area, England. First listed on 4 November 1982. Cottage.

Description
The Gables is a cottage that may date back to the 17th century. It is one storey high with attics and has two later two-storey extensions to the west and north, creating an L-shaped plan. The original cottage is timber-framed and rough-cast, topped with a thatched roof that is half-hipped on the left side. There are two end stacks, and the building features random modern casement windows and a door.
